Port Dickson Villa in Port Dickson, Negeri Sembilan recorded 13 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M580K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M90.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M580K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M500K to RM660K, and a typical market range of RM500K to RM660K.

Most transactions involved detached, with minimal variety in property types.

The median PSF stands at RM90, with core pricing between RM76 and RM104. Market pricing typically extends from RM74.22 to RM106.22, reflecting moderate variation in unit pricing. The spread of RM32.00 (IQR) and deviation of RM14 (MAD) suggest moderate price variations reflecting different property features.
